Paris will rise high
Following the lifting of a ban on tall buildings in the city Paris reveals its first inner city tower since 1977 For over thirty years Paris has laid low in the building stakes with a ban on buildings over 37 m in height brought in under Jacques Chirac’s rule when he was Mayor of Paris in 1977. But yesterday the first tower to be built in the French capital’s inner city, following the lifting of the ban in July, was revealed.

Art coexisting with nature
Atsushi Kitagawara Architects house the contemporary Keith Haring collection whilst not disturbing its historical surroundings This 18,500 sq m project is located in Kobuchizawa, at the foot of Japan’s Yatsugatake mountains where there have been many excavations from the Jomon Period (4000-5000 B.C.). The remains prove that the land is full of energy and has been a venue of civilization for many centuries.

Soundhouse by Careyjones
Careyjones architects and Jefferson Sheard Architects have completed Soundhouse, a rubber-clad music studio designed for the University of Sheffield. “The overall aesthetic of the black rubber quilt is intended as a literal translation of the need to acoustically contain the building’s use,” explains Mike Harris of Careyjones. The three-storey building is covered with four 14 x 8 m rubber sheets, each weighing half a ton
